IN LOCAL HISTORY
• 40 YEARS AGO — Tony Bell scored a pair of goals to lead the Deloraine Royals to a 6-3 victory over the Virden Oil Kings in a South West Hockey League exhibition game. The Royals also got goals from Dan Sunaert, Don Morrison, Marvin Burnett and Pat Adams.
• 30 YEARS AGO — Shawn Gray scored 25 points to lead the Brandon Bobcats past the Lethbridge Pronghorns in the Alberta Golden Bear Classic university men’s basketball tournament.
